排序
如何在C++中定義一個(gè)結(jié)構(gòu)體?
在c++++中,結(jié)構(gòu)體定義簡(jiǎn)單但功能強(qiáng)大,可包含數(shù)據(jù)和函數(shù)成員。1. 基本定義:如struct person包含name、age和introduce()函數(shù)。2. 嵌套結(jié)構(gòu)體:如person包含address結(jié)構(gòu)體,增強(qiáng)數(shù)據(jù)組織。3. 最...
python中g(shù)lobal的含義 python全局變量global關(guān)鍵字作用
global關(guān)鍵字的作用是允許在函數(shù)內(nèi)部修改全局變量。在python中,1) 使用global聲明變量為全局的,2) 這樣可以在函數(shù)內(nèi)操作全局命名空間的變量。避免過度使用global,因?yàn)樗赡軐?dǎo)致代碼難以維護(hù)...
如何在JavaScript中實(shí)現(xiàn)數(shù)組排序?
javascript中使用sort()方法排序數(shù)組時(shí),需注意其特性和限制:1. 默認(rèn)按unicode碼位排序,不適合數(shù)字排序。2. 數(shù)字排序需使用比較函數(shù)(a, b) => a - b。3. 對(duì)象數(shù)組可按屬性排序,如(a, b) =...
如何在Python中使用Requests庫(kù)?
在python中使用requests庫(kù)發(fā)送http請(qǐng)求的方法包括:1) 安裝requests庫(kù),使用pip install requests; 2) 發(fā)送get請(qǐng)求,使用requests.get()方法; 3) 發(fā)送post請(qǐng)求,使用requests.post()方法并傳遞...
js怎么減少內(nèi)存占用
減少javascript內(nèi)存占用的關(guān)鍵方法包括:1. 及時(shí)清理不再使用的變量,2. 使用閉包時(shí)要小心,3. 避免使用全局變量,4. 使用weakmap和weakset,5. 優(yōu)化數(shù)據(jù)結(jié)構(gòu),6. 避免過度使用字符串拼接,7. ...
配置Apache連接PostgreSQL數(shù)據(jù)庫(kù)的方法
配置apache連接postgresql數(shù)據(jù)庫(kù)的步驟包括:1)確保apache已安裝php模塊并在配置文件中啟用;2)在php腳本中編寫連接postgresql的代碼;3)使用orm工具如doctrine可簡(jiǎn)化數(shù)據(jù)庫(kù)操作。通過這些步...
Python中如何獲取文件大小?
在python中高效獲取文件大小的方法有三種:1. 使用os.path.getsize(),適用于單個(gè)文件,需添加錯(cuò)誤處理;2. 使用pathlib.path.stat().st_size,提供面向?qū)ο蠼涌冢m用于單個(gè)文件;3. 使用os.sc...
c++中==什么意思 等于運(yùn)算符使用注意事項(xiàng)
在c++++中,==是等于運(yùn)算符,用于比較兩個(gè)操作數(shù)是否相等。使用時(shí)需注意:1) 不同數(shù)據(jù)類型行為不同,基本類型直接比較數(shù)值,自定義類型需重載==運(yùn)算符;2) 浮點(diǎn)數(shù)比較需考慮精度問題,使用閾值...
python干什么用的 python用途解析
python主要用于數(shù)據(jù)科學(xué)、機(jī)器學(xué)習(xí)、web開發(fā)、自動(dòng)化腳本和教育。1)在數(shù)據(jù)科學(xué)和機(jī)器學(xué)習(xí)中,python通過numpy、pandas和scikit-learn等庫(kù)簡(jiǎn)化數(shù)據(jù)處理和模型訓(xùn)練。2)在web開發(fā)中,django和fla...
PHP中如何實(shí)現(xiàn)數(shù)據(jù)映射?
在php中,數(shù)據(jù)映射可以通過數(shù)組、對(duì)象或orm工具實(shí)現(xiàn)。1) 數(shù)組通過鍵值對(duì)映射數(shù)據(jù),適合簡(jiǎn)單場(chǎng)景。2) 對(duì)象通過屬性映射數(shù)據(jù),并可封裝行為,適用于需要數(shù)據(jù)處理的場(chǎng)景。3) orm工具如doctrine或el...